#d21264 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d21264 is composed of 82.4% red, 7.1%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.4% magenta, 52.4%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 334.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 44.7%. #d21264 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24c8 with #a50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#d21264 color description : Strong pink.

#d21264 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d21264 has RGB values of R:210, G:18,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.52,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13767268.
